4.1.1 Valve #1

Example 1: The 780S Valve Options screen allows the User Operator
to specify nozzle air on/off delay.
Note: the default is a 0.24/sec nozzle air delay, but this setting is
configurable from 0 to 5 seconds in 0.01 sec increments.
Next, select the model of Valve #1 from the drop-down menu.
This software allows for specific settings to be configured for each valve
in the Valve Options screen. Make the appropriate selections for the
application requirements.
Example 2: The 790 Valve Options screen allows the Operator to
select either constant or pulsed pressure from the P2 (0~30 psi)
channel. There is also the additional option of having the fluid
pressure turned off at the park location.
Note that when configured for Constant Pressure (P2) and Pressure
Off at Program End i.e. both boxes are checked as shown in the figure
on the left:
The fluid air is turned on during purging and program run.
Aborting the program will turn off the fluid air.
Speed control is determined by applied voltage to the motor. This
speed is maintained through the use of a Back EMF circuit to ensure
constant velocity. The range of operation is from 10 VDC to 24 VDC in
0.1 VDC increments.
